How much does it cost to rent a home in Clockville?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Clockville 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,586 | $1,200 | $2,000 |
| Clockville 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,980 | $600 | $2,800 |
| Clockville 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,875 | $1,800 | $3,850 |
| Clockville 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,569 | $500 | $3,350 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Clockville
What type of rentals are currently available in Clockville?
There are currently 48 Apartments for Rent in Clockville, NY with pricing that ranges from $750 to $3,700. There are also 35 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Clockville ranging from $500 to $3,850.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Clockville?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Clockville ranges from $500 to $3,850 with an average monthly rent of $1,973.
